Probability is a measure of the likelihood that an event will occur. It is quantified as a number between 0 and 1 (where 0 indicates impossibility and 1 indicates certainty). The higher the probability of an event, the more likely it is to occur. Probability theory is used extensively in statistics, research, and a variety of fields including science, engineering, finance, and more. It helps in assessing risk and making predictive models.
